User forums > Nightly builds

The 25 february 2007 build is out.

<< < (3/3)

byo:
Should work now (rev 4754). Tkanks for reporting.
And good luck with the editor (I like the game very much :) ).

Regards
   BYO

BTW. In case of such problems it would be better to start new forum thread - this one is few months old so I got little bit confused at the beginning.

Alca Isilon:

--- Quote from: byo on December 28, 2007, 10:59:40 am ---Should work now (rev 4754). Tkanks for reporting.
And good luck with the editor (I like the game very much :) ).

--- End quote ---
Thank you for fixing it, it works (seemingly) flawless now. Now I can continue porting the editor to wxWidgets & OpenGL (was originally written in MFC & DirectX).


--- Quote from: byo on December 28, 2007, 10:59:40 am ---BTW. In case of such problems it would be better to start new forum thread - this one is few months old so I got little bit confused at the beginning.

--- End quote ---
Sure, I will do such a next time.

zortich:
I tried to build CodeBlocks under FreeBSD 6.2?. And I have got #error "<malloc.h> has been replaced by <stdlib.h>" 
How It can be fixed?

stahta01:

--- Quote from: zortich on December 28, 2007, 10:35:31 pm ---I tried to build CodeBlocks under FreeBSD 6.2?. And I have got #error "<malloc.h> has been replaced by <stdlib.h>" 
How It can be fixed?

--- End quote ---

Try this patch


--- Code: ---Index: src/include/scripting/sqplus/sqplus.h
===================================================================
--- src/include/scripting/sqplus/sqplus.h (revision 4759)
+++ src/include/scripting/sqplus/sqplus.h (working copy)
@@ -15,7 +15,11 @@
 #ifdef __APPLE__
   #include <malloc/malloc.h>
 #else
-  #include <malloc.h>
+  #ifdef __FreeBSD__
+    #include <stdlib.h>
+  #else
+    #include <malloc.h>
+  #endif
 #endif
 #include <memory.h>
 #if defined(_MSC_VER) || defined(__BORLANDC__)

--- End code ---

witcher:
When I tries to build code::blocks under OpenBSD 4.2. I have such errors. How they can be fixed.


--- Code: ---app.o(.text+0x27a3): In function `CodeBlocksApp::ParseCmdLine(MainFrame*)':
/usr/codeblocks/src/src/app.cpp:947: undefined reference to `TextCtrlLogger::TextCtrlLogger(bool)'
app.o(.text+0x27b4):/usr/codeblocks/src/src/app.cpp:947: undefined reference to `Manager::GetLogManager() const'
app.o(.text+0x27bc):/usr/codeblocks/src/src/app.cpp:947: undefined reference to `LogManager::SetLog(Logger*, int)'
app.o(.text+0x29f3):/usr/codeblocks/src/src/app.cpp:951: undefined reference to `TextCtrlLogger::TextCtrlLogger(bool)'
app.o(.text+0x2a04):/usr/codeblocks/src/src/app.cpp:951: undefined reference to `Manager::GetLogManager() const'
app.o(.text+0x2a0c):/usr/codeblocks/src/src/app.cpp:951: undefined reference to `LogManager::SetLog(Logger*, int)'
app.o(.text+0x2a6e): In function `CodeBlocksApp::ParseCmdLine(MainFrame*)':
./logger.h:32: undefined reference to `Manager::GetLogManager() const'
app.o(.text+0x2a76):./logger.h:32: undefined reference to `LogManager::SetLog(Logger*, int)'
app.o(.text+0x3522): In function `CodeBlocksApp::OnInit()':
./pluginmanager.h:123: undefined reference to `PluginManager::s_SafeMode'
app.o(.text+0x4190): In function `CodeBlocksApp::OnInit()':
/usr/codeblocks/src/src/app.cpp:578: undefined reference to `ProjectManager::WorkspaceChanged()'
app.o(.text+0x4576): In function `CodeBlocksApp::OnInit()':
./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
infopane.o(.text+0x1c72): In function `InfoPane::DeleteLogger(Logger*)':
/usr/codeblocks/src/src/infopane.cpp:237: undefined reference to `Manager::GetLogManager() const'
infopane.o(.text+0x1c7a):/usr/codeblocks/src/src/infopane.cpp:237: undefined reference to `LogManager::FindIndex(Logger*)'
infopane.o(.text+0x1c94):/usr/codeblocks/src/src/infopane.cpp:239: undefined reference to `Manager::GetLogManager() const'
infopane.o(.text+0x1c9c):/usr/codeblocks/src/src/infopane.cpp:239: undefined reference to `LogManager::DeleteLog(int)'
main.o(.text+0x658): In function `MainFrame::SetupGUILogging()':
/usr/codeblocks/src/src/main.cpp:678: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x94b):/usr/codeblocks/src/src/main.cpp:692: undefined reference to `LogManager::Slot(int)'
main.o(.text+0x954):/usr/codeblocks/src/src/main.cpp:692: undefined reference to `LogSlot::GetLogger() const'
main.o(.text+0x980):/usr/codeblocks/src/src/main.cpp:693: undefined reference to `LogManager::Slot(int)'
main.o(.text+0x995):/usr/codeblocks/src/src/main.cpp:693: undefined reference to `LogManager::Slot(int)'
main.o(.text+0x9ac):/usr/codeblocks/src/src/main.cpp:693: undefined reference to `LogManager::Slot(int)'
main.o(.text+0x9b5):/usr/codeblocks/src/src/main.cpp:693: undefined reference to `LogSlot::GetLogger() const'
main.o(.text+0xe0b):/usr/codeblocks/src/src/main.cpp:705: undefined reference to `LogManager::SetLog(Logger*, int)'
main.o(.text+0xe2a):/usr/codeblocks/src/src/main.cpp:705: undefined reference to `LogManager::SetLog(Logger*, int)'
main.o(.text+0xe3b):/usr/codeblocks/src/src/main.cpp:709: undefined reference to `LogManager::NotifyUpdate()'
main.o(.text+0x1a5a): In function `MainFrame::RunStartupScripts()':
./logmanager.h:99: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1b36):./logmanager.h:99: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1e4b): In function `MainFrame::ScanForPlugins()':
./logmanager.h:98: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1f0a):./logmanager.h:98: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1fa1):./logmanager.h:98: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x6c43):./logmanager.h:104: more undefined references to `Manager::GetLogManager() const' follow
main.o(.text+0x12329): In function `MainFrame::OnSettingsEnvironment(wxCommandEvent&)':
/usr/codeblocks/src/src/main.cpp:3759: undefined reference to `LogManager::NotifyUpdate()'
main.o(.text+0x1313f): In function `MainFrame::RegisterEvents()':
/usr/codeblocks/src/src/main.cpp:579: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x13172):/usr/codeblocks/src/src/main.cpp:581: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x131a5):/usr/codeblocks/src/src/main.cpp:582: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x131d8):/usr/codeblocks/src/src/main.cpp:583: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x1320b):/usr/codeblocks/src/src/main.cpp:584: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x1323e):/usr/codeblocks/src/src/main.cpp:585: more undefined references to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)' follow
main.o(.text+0x13328): In function `MainFrame::RegisterEvents()':
./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ksDockEvent>*)'
main.o(.text+0x13373):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ksDockEvent>*)'
main.o(.text+0x133be):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ksDockEvent>*)'
main.o(.text+0x13409):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ksDockEvent>*)'
main.o(.text+0x1343d):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ksDockEvent>*)'
main.o(.text+0x13470): In function `MainFrame::RegisterEvents()':
/usr/codeblocks/src/src/main.cpp:596: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x134a3):/usr/codeblocks/src/src/main.cpp:597: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x134d6):/usr/codeblocks/src/src/main.cpp:598: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x13509):/usr/codeblocks/src/src/main.cpp:599: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ksEvent>*)'
main.o(.text+0x13541): In function `MainFrame::RegisterEvents()':
./cbfunctor.h:27: undefined reference to `cbEVT_QUERY_VIEW_LAYOUT'
main.o(.text+0x13549):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LayoutEvent>*)'
main.o(.text+0x13580):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LayoutEvent>*)'
main.o(.text+0x135cc):./cbfunctor.h:27: undefined reference to `cbEVT_ADD_LOG_WINDOW'
main.o(.text+0x135d4):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x13617):./cbfunctor.h:27: undefined reference to `cbEVT_REMOVE_LOG_WINDOW'
main.o(.text+0x1361f):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x13662):./cbfunctor.h:27: undefined reference to `cbEVT_SWITCH_TO_LOG_WINDOW'
main.o(.text+0x1366a):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x136ad):./cbfunctor.h:27: undefined reference to `cbEVT_SHOW_LOG_MANAGER'
main.o(.text+0x136b5):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x136f8):./cbfunctor.h:27: undefined reference to `cbEVT_HIDE_LOG_MANAGER'
main.o(.text+0x13700):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x13743):./cbfunctor.h:27: undefined reference to `cbEVT_LOCK_LOG_MANAGER'
main.o(.text+0x1374b):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x13777):./cbfunctor.h:27: undefined reference to `cbEVT_UNLOCK_LOG_MANAGER'
main.o(.text+0x1377f):./cbfunctor.h:27: undefined reference to `Manager::RegisterEventSink(int, IEventFunctorBase<CodeBlocksLogEvent>*)'
main.o(.text+0x13b36): In function `MainFrame::OnApplicationClose(wxCloseEvent&)':
./logmanager.h:104: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x168c9): In function `MainFrame::CreateIDE()':
/usr/codeblocks/src/src/main.cpp:653: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x16f82): In function `MainFrame::OnRequestHideDockWindow(CodeBlocksDockEvent&)':
/usr/codeblocks/src/src/main.cpp:3922: undefined reference to `Manager::ProcessEvent(CodeBlocksDockEvent&)'
main.o(.text+0x1722a): In function `MainFrame::OnRequestShowDockWindow(CodeBlocksDockEvent&)':
/usr/codeblocks/src/src/main.cpp:3912: undefined reference to `Manager::ProcessEvent(CodeBlocksDockEvent&)'
main.o(.text+0x179b6): In function `MainFrame::LoadViewLayout(wxString const&)':
./sdk_events.h:148: undefined reference to `vtable for CodeBlocksLayoutEvent'
main.o(.text+0x17a19): In function `MainFrame::LoadViewLayout(wxString const&)':
/usr/codeblocks/src/src/main.cpp:1202: undefined reference to `Manager::ProcessEvent(CodeBlocksLayoutEvent&)'
main.o(.text+0x17a1f):/usr/codeblocks/src/src/main.cpp:1200: undefined reference to `vtable for CodeBlocksLayoutEvent'
main.o(.text+0x17d3d):/usr/codeblocks/src/src/main.cpp:1200: undefined reference to `vtable for CodeBlocksLayoutEvent'
main.o(.text+0x1b112): In function `MainFrame::MainFrame(wxWindow*)':
./logmanager.h:104: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1bf0a): In function `MainFrame::MainFrame(wxWindow*)':
./logmanager.h:104: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1c50b): In function `MainFrame::OnAddLogWindow(CodeBlocksLogEvent&)':
/usr/codeblocks/src/src/main.cpp:3958: undefined reference to `Manager::GetLogManager() const'
main.o(.text+0x1c513):/usr/codeblocks/src/src/main.cpp:3958: undefined reference to `LogManager::NotifyUpdate()'
splashscreen.o(.text+0x302): In function `cbSplashScreen::DoPaint(wxDC&)':
../../src/include/pluginmanager.h:124: undefined reference to `PluginManager::s_SafeMode'
startherepage.o(.text+0xa71): In function `StartHerePage::StartHerePage(wxEvtHandler*, wxWindow*)':
./pluginmanager.h:124: undefined reference to `PluginManager::s_SafeMode'
startherepage.o(.text+0x1365): In function `StartHerePage::StartHerePage(wxEvtHandler*, wxWindow*)':
./pluginmanager.h:124: undefined reference to `PluginManager::s_SafeMode'
*** Error code 1


--- End code ---

Navigation

[0] Message Index

[*] Previous page

Go to full version